**Ticket: Vault locked — webhook retry config unreachable**

The Quillbox delivery vault auto-locked after three failed unseal attempts. Retry semantics live there: exponential backoff, 5 attempts, dead-letter after 24h. Do not change these without updating consumer docs.

To unseal, use the standby recovery flow. The passphrase maintainers need is recorded directly below.

recovery phrase for fahog-yahif: wenael-fraox

## Break-Glass Access: Feedwright

Feedwright is our podcast feed validator. If it hard-fails and the maintainers at Ostermoor are unreachable, new team members may use break-glass access to restart the validation queue. Use it only when ingestion is fully stalled. The break-glass console will prompt for the recovery passphrase listed below.

strongbox words: oliael-gilax-lamael

## Telemetry Compression — Bramblecast Agent

Payloads are batched, compressed with a streaming codec, then encrypted. Compression happens strictly before encryption; no compressed plaintext ever touches disk. Dictionary is static and ships with the agent, so no adaptive side channel. Batch boundaries are size-based, not content-based, limiting length-oracle risk. Decompression on ingest enforces a hard expansion cap to block zip bombs. Review the following constants for the caps and ratios.

constants for yafog-hawep:
RATE_LIMITS = {
    "aldeth": 722,
    "tamix": 452,
}

The Brackenhold drop is where our partner Veldtware uploads weekly settlement files. As a contractor, you won't receive direct credentials; instead, request a scoped read-only mirror through your project sponsor. Files are retained for fourteen days and then purged automatically, so pull what you need promptly. Never re-upload modified files to the drop — processed output goes through the Ledgerline pipeline instead. If your mirror request stalls for more than two business days, escalate it to the integrations desk.

escalation mailbox, bagef-bagag: oliax.drumir.jorath@crelvolabs.test